Can a film change how its viewers think about the world and their potential role in it? In \u003ci\u003eKill the Documentary\u003c\/i\u003e, the award-winning director Jill Godmilow issues an urgent call for a new kind of nonfiction filmmaking. She critiques documentary films from \u003ci\u003eNanook of the North\u003c\/i\u003e to the recent Ken Burns\/Lynn Novick series \u003ci\u003eThe Vietnam War\u003c\/i\u003e. Tethered to what Godmilow calls the \"pedigree of the real\" and the \"pornography of the real,\" they fail to activate their viewers' engagement with historical or present-day problems. Whether depicting the hardships of poverty or the horrors of war, conventional documentaries produce an \"us-watching-them\" mode that ultimately reinforces self-satisfaction and self-absorption. \u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003e\u003c\/p\u003eIn place of the conventional documentary, Godmilow advocates for a \"postrealist\" cinema. Instead of offering the faux empathy and sentimental spectacle of mainstream documentaries, postrealist nonfiction films are acts of resistance. They are experimental, interventionist, performative, and transformative. Godmilow demonstrates how a film can produce meaningful, useful experience by forcefully challenging ways of knowing and how viewers come to understand the world. She considers her own career as a filmmaker as well as the formal and political strategies of artists such as Luis Buñuel, Georges Franju, Harun Farocki, Trinh T. Minh-ha, Rithy Panh, and other directors.
